Output d24aac578231885aec16dfcd8abd6e1bf72660074d36a1d9437fe438a1fecc7a:0

value
11943930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e39a43e19367d0bed689fe1873b74de098ab831d OP_EQUAL
address
MUecRWMhuBa2fzw3PbNpVGniJZpHGSCdiX
transaction
d24aac578231885aec16dfcd8abd6e1bf72660074d36a1d9437fe438a1fecc7a
spent
true